This is fixed with OCitySMap2 and the new map creation wizard. We now allow for any administrative boundary to be rendered as long as its area isn't too big.

We can for example render "arrondissements" of Paris, etc.

In Germany, municipalities have different admin_levels:

Berlin and Hamburg are state-level cities with admin_level=4

111 cities are independent cities, they don't belong to a county, but they also have admin_level=6. You can make a difference between independent cities and counties by using admin_levels.
Munich is the biggest independent city with admin_level=6.
Zweibrücken (relation=62719) is the smallest independent city with admin_level=6.

In Niedersachsen, there are two types of municipalities:
Samtgemeinden (conjoint municipalities) (admin_level=7) are multi-village municipalities which have one conjoint mayor and one mayor for each participating village.
Einheitsgemeinden (unified municipalities) are also multi-village municipalities which have only one mayor and one city council, but they are usually bigger than conjoint municipailities, and it is a matter of pride to mark them equally with admin_level=7 in order to show that their administrative level is equal to conjoint municipalities.

Downgrading admin_levels just in order to fit MapOSMatic doesn't seem a good solution to me.

MapOSMatic expects a admin_level 8 to generate a city map in the correct size. Germany hase "countryles towns" (kreisfreie Stadt), to be set to level 6 by the rules of OSM. To set admin_level twice doesn't work.

How could MapOSMatic differ between country and "countryles towns"? Is it alowed to set 68 or 86? Certainly not.

If a city with the Tag place=town, MapOSMatic should akzept a relation with admin_level 6 to!

Any better ideas?
